Key Responsibilities
- Draft, review, and manage contracts in accordance with ADNOC guidelines and project requirements.
- Administer the full contract lifecycle: pre-award, post-award, change orders, claims, and close-out.
- Ensure compliance with ADNOC contractual procedures and UAE regulations.
- Evaluate subcontractor and supplier contracts for risk, accuracy, and alignment with project goals.
- Support tendering processes including preparation of RFQs, bid evaluations, and commercial clarifications.
- Coordinate with project, legal, procurement, and finance teams to align contract execution with organizational goals.
- Handle claims, dispute resolution, and variations in coordination with legal teams and ADNOC representatives.
- Maintain and update contract records, logs, and correspondence in accordance with internal and ADNOC audit requirements.
- Monitor and report contract performance, milestones, and risks to senior management.
- Minimum 8 years of experience in contract management within the Oil & Gas EPC sector, with direct experience on ADNOC projects.
- Bachelors Degree in Engineering, Quantity Surveying, Law, or a related discipline.
- Strong understanding of ADNOC contract procedures, documentation, and approval workflows.
- Familiarity with FIDIC and other standard forms of contract.
- Strong commercial acumen, negotiation, and communication skills.
